Can someone please explain to a dumbass like myself what that means? Never heard of a pitch count

Pitching is one of the worst repetitive movements to the human body. Especially when pitchers began feeling like they needed to throw the shyt out of the ball on every pitch and throw all sorts of pitches with heavy motion on them (especially from a young age), you were having every-other pitcher needing surgery and stars burning out their arms in their 20s. So managers started setting a "pitch count" and pulling their starters out of the game at that count regardless of whether they were pitching fire or not. It's the equivalent of load management, just on a game-to-game basis.
